The depths of the shipping lane reached 13.5-14 meters, while the depths of the entrance to the port and the basin ranged between 9.5-10 meters, according to the results of the technical survey conducted during the past two days using the latest specialized devices and under the supervision of the Senior Advisor, Captain Mohammed Al-Naas.
This survey comes 6 months after the previous survey in March 2025, in order to track any potential differences. The results showed that the depths are in excellent condition as they were, with no significant natural backfilling inside the port, which enhances its operational readiness.
The survey also identified some deposits near the southern pier as a result of the ongoing works, which are currently being treated through continuous dredging operations.
